The Rise of Music NFT Solutions: A New Era for Creators
Music NFT solutions are transforming how artists connect with their audience. Unlike traditional music platforms, these solutions give creators more control and ownership over their work. Artists can mint their songs as NFTs, which means each track becomes a unique digital asset. This opens up new ways to monetize music beyond streaming royalties.
For example, musicians can sell limited edition tracks, exclusive remixes, or even concert tickets as NFTs. Fans get to own a piece of music history, and artists receive direct support without middlemen taking a big cut. This direct connection builds stronger communities around music.
NFT music platforms also offer transparency. Blockchain technology records every transaction, so artists know exactly how their music is being used and sold. This clarity helps build trust and encourages more creators to join the movement.

How NFT Music Platforms Empower Fans and Collectors
Fans are no longer just listeners; they become active participants in the music ecosystem. Music NFT solutions allow fans to collect, trade, and showcase their favorite tracks as digital collectibles. This creates a new kind of fandom where ownership matters.
Imagine owning a rare NFT of your favorite artist’s unreleased song. You can hold it, trade it, or even resell it as its value grows. This sense of ownership makes music more personal and exciting. Plus, many platforms offer perks like exclusive access to events or behind-the-scenes content for NFT holders.
Collectors also benefit from the transparency and security of blockchain. They can verify the authenticity of each NFT and track its history. This reduces fraud and increases confidence in the market.
By supporting artists directly through NFT purchases, fans help sustain creativity and innovation. It’s a win-win for everyone involved.

How to Buy Music in NFT?
Buying music as an NFT is easier than you might think. Here’s a simple step-by-step guide to get started:
Set up a digital wallet - You’ll need a wallet that supports cryptocurrencies like Ethereum. Popular options include MetaMask and Coinbase Wallet.
Fund your wallet - Purchase some cryptocurrency to use for buying NFTs. Ethereum is the most common currency for music NFTs.
Choose a music NFT platform - Visit a trusted platform where artists list their music NFTs. For example, check out this nft music platform to explore unique music collections.
Browse and select - Look through available music NFTs and pick the ones you want to own.
Make your purchase - Confirm the transaction through your wallet. The NFT will then be transferred to your wallet, proving your ownership.
Enjoy and share - You can listen to your NFT music, display it in your digital collection, or trade it with others.
Remember, each NFT is unique, so owning one means you have something special. Plus, many platforms offer additional benefits like exclusive content or community access.

Why NFT Music Platforms Are a Game-Changer for the Industry
The music industry has long struggled with issues like unfair pay, piracy, and lack of transparency. NFT music platforms address these problems head-on. Here’s why they are a game-changer:
Fair compensation: Artists get paid directly and instantly when their NFTs sell. No more waiting months for streaming royalties.
Ownership and control: Musicians retain rights to their work and decide how it’s distributed.
New revenue streams: NFTs open doors to selling exclusive content, merchandise, and experiences.
Global reach: Anyone with internet access can buy and sell music NFTs, breaking down geographical barriers.
Community building: Fans and artists connect in new ways, fostering loyalty and collaboration.
These benefits create a healthier, more sustainable music ecosystem. It’s a future where creativity is rewarded, and everyone wins.
